Be sure to document all matters related to your personal injury case so that you will be prepared for legal action. If your injuries prevent you from taking the photos yourself, have someone take them for you. Don’t wait until later. Do this as quick as you can to obtain the most accurate photos.

You should not apologize to the other party after an accident. This may help them prove that you are at fault for the incident. You might even think you’re at fault, but don’t jump to that conclusion just yet.

Those who are considering representing themselves in a personal injury case would be wise to discover all policies the defendant has. You just might even make a claim against multiple policies. If they don’t want to provide the information you need, you can get an affidavit that will make them.

File a claim for personal injury as soon as possible. If you decide later that you want to file a suit, you may have passed a deadline you weren’t even aware existed. Speak with a reliable lawyer immediately and inquire about the amount of time you have to file a suit.

Gather the names and contact information for witnesses right after an accident. The case is going to take a while to process, and your attorney is going to need accuracy and good witnesses, as soon as possible, to get ready for your court date. People forget over time, or move away, so getting information immediately is one of the best ways to reach them in order for you to prevail.

Don’t give an official, recorded statement to anyone before you have hired your own attorney. They can use anything you say against you later as evidence in a trial, so talk to a lawyer first to hash out what exactly you should say.

Documentation is the best way to show that your injury is legitimate. That will prove your injuries and how bad they were, which strengthens your position. When your injuries are great, you’ll get more money.

If you are hurt, you should see a doctor or go to a hospital right away. It’s important for a doctor to diagnose and record when the injury happened and the severity of it. It may be impossible to prove your case without these documents.

Take all the time you need to compare your options and find a good lawyer. Shop around like you would for a car. Firms and services that are newer come up all the time, and after some time has passed they could be old news already.

Be sure and write down everything you remember about your accident to present to your attorney. Write down license plate numbers. Find out which insurer each party uses. If the police issue a citation, take note of the citation number and make copies. By preparing everything for your case, it can proceed much faster.
